The “Hidden” Prep Pros Do: Stabilizer, Thread, and a Hooping Plan Before the First Stitch

The video shows embroidery running on white fabric with a white stabilizer and colored threads. That’s enough to remind us of the real foundation: fabric + stabilizer + hooping tension.

Even when a machine is capable of beautiful results, the fabric can still shift microscopically under stitch load. That’s where puckers, registration drift, and that “why does it look worse after washing?” feeling comes from. You need to create a "sandwich" that feels like a single unit.

A practical rule of thumb: stabilizer is not just support—it’s your insurance policy against fabric distortion. Different fabrics behave differently, and your hooping method changes how much the fabric is pre-stressed. When you tap the hooped fabric, it should sound like a tight drum skin—not a dull thud.

If you’re building a repeatable workflow around standard embroidery machine hoops, decided these three things before you load a design:

1) What fabric is it? (Is it stretchy knit or stable woven?) 2) What stabilizer/backing will resist distortion? (Cut-away for knits, Tear-away for stable wovens). 3) How will you hoop so the fabric is held evenly? (Avoid "pulling" the fabric after the hoop is tightened, which creates rebound puckering later).

Prep Checklist (The "Pre-Flight" Inspection):

  • Needle Check: Run your fingernail down the needle tip. If you feel a catch or click, replace it immediately. A burred needle shreds thread.
  • Bobbin Weight: Ensure the bobbin is wound evenly. It should feel firm, not squishy.
  • Thread Path: Floss the thread through the tension disks. You should feel smooth, consistent resistance, like pulling a hair tie, not a jagged snag.
  • Hoop Match: Confirm you have the smallest hoop possible for the design size to maximize stability.
  • Hidden Consumables: Have your temporary spray adhesive, fabric marker, and spare titanium needles within arm's reach.

Let the IDT Integrated Dual Feed Do the Heavy Lifting on Tricky Fabrics—But Don’t Skip Stabilizer

The video explains the Pfaff-exclusive IDT (Integrated Dual Feed) system, feeding fabric from top and bottom like a built-in walking foot—especially helpful on slippery or tricky materials.

This is a big deal for sewing and for embroidery-adjacent tasks (like stabilizing seams, prepping blanks, or handling layered items). Consistent feeding reduces shifting and helps keep stitch lines clean.

But here’s the trap: dual feed helps movement control, not stitch distortion control. Embroidery distortion is often caused by stitch density pulling the fabric fibers together. IDT can reduce slippage; it can’t replace correct backing. You must still choose the right foundation.

Decision Tree: Fabric → Stabilizer Strategy (The "Safe" Defaults)

Fabric Type Challenge Stabilizer Choice Needle Recommendation
Stable Woven (Cotton, Linen, Denim) Minimal stretch, easy to hoop. Medium Tear-Away. (Use 2 layers if design > 10k stitches). 75/11 Universal or Embroidery.
Stretchy Knit (T-shirts, Polos, Jersey) Fabric stretches and distorts pattern. Cut-Away (Must create a non-stretch base). Use fusible web for extra stability. 75/11 Ballpoint (Jersey).
Slippery / Delicate (Silk, Rayon, Performance) Fabric slides in hoop; holes appear. No-Show Mesh (Cut-away) + Temporary Spray Adhesive. 70/10 Microtex (Sharp).
High Pile (Towels, Fleece) Stitches sink into fabric. Tear-Away (Bottom) + Water Soluble Topping (Top). 90/14 Topstitch or heavy Embroidery.

When you’re trying to make your Pfaff workflow more repeatable, the stabilizer choice is usually the difference between “looks great today” and “looks great every time.”

High-Speed Embroidery Without Thread Breaks: Treat Speed Like a Dial, Not a Badge of Honor

The video demonstrates high-speed embroidery with the embroidery foot moving rapidly. The machine is rated for high speeds (often 1000+ stitches per minute, or SPM).

However, just because your car can go 120mph doesn't mean you should drive that fast in a parking lot. In embroidery, speed increases heat (melting polyester thread) and friction.

The "Sweet Spot" Strategy:

  • Expert Speed: 900+ SPM. Use for simple, low-density fills on stable cotton/canvas.
  • Safe Production Speed: 600–750 SPM. This is your moneymaker. It allows the thread to recover tension between stitches/hits, reducing breaks by 50%.
  • Detail Speed: 400–500 SPM. Use for metallic threads, micro-text, or satins wider than 6mm.

Sensory Check: Listen to the machine. A happy machine makes a rhythmic, low-thudding "chug-chug-chug" sound. An unhappy machine sounds like high-pitched whining or erratic "clacking." If the sound changes, stop immediately.

Precise Positioning on the Pfaff Creative 4.5: The Feature That Saves Multi-Hoop Projects (If You Mark Correctly)

The video’s eighth feature is precise positioning—described as crucial for multi-hooping so you can align designs accurately and maintain continuity on large projects.

This feature is the "digital fix" for a physical problem. It allows you to match points on the screen to points on the fabric. But beware: The machine assumes your fabric is stable.

If you hoop the second section of a quilt and stretch it 5mm too much to the left, the Precise Positioning feature will align the start point, but the end point will be mismatched because the fabric itself is distorted.

When Digitizing Is the Hidden Problem: Clean Files Make Every Pfaff Feature Look Better

The video ends by promoting professional digitizing services. From a technical standpoint, this is the part many people underestimate: a great machine can’t “fix” a poor stitch file.

If you see repeated issues like thread breaks at the exact same spot in a design, or if the fabric puckers no matter how much stabilizer you use, it is not the machine's fault. It is the file.

  • Too dense: Bulletproof stitches cut the fabric.
  • Wrong underlay: Without foundation stitches, the top stitches sink.
  • Too many jump stitches: Causes the machine to slow down and trim constantly.

If you’re building a business, treat digitizing as part of your quality system. A cheap $5 file that ruins a $40 jacket is the most expensive file you can buy.

Setup Habits That Prevent 80% of Beginner Pain on the Pfaff Creative 4.5

Even though the video is a feature overview, the same setup habits apply every time you stitch.

Setup Checklist (The "Do Not Touch Start Yet" Protocol):

  • Hoop Lock: Physically try to wiggle the hoop connection. It should not move.
  • Tail Check: are the thread tails from the needle and bobbin short enough (approx. 4 inches) so they don't get sucked into the race?
  • The "Tug" Test: Gently pull the fabric in the hoop. It should not budge. If it slips, re-hoop immediately.
  • Clearance: Is the wall behind the machine clear? Is the table clear? The carriage arm moves fast and will knock over your coffee.
  • Presser Foot: Is the embroidery foot actually attached and screwed tight? (Vibration loosens screws over time).

Warning: Mechanical Safety
Never reach under the presser foot while the machine is running to grab a loose thread. The needle usually moves faster than your reflexes. If you need to trim, press STOP first. Always wear safety glasses—if a needle breaks at 800SPM, the shard can fly with significant velocity.

Quick Troubleshooting Map: Symptom → Likely Cause → Practical Fix

The video doesn’t include troubleshooting, so here’s a field-tested map. Always follow the rule of "Cheap to Expensive"—check the thread before you call the mechanic.

Symptom Likely Cause Quick Fix (Low Cost) Prevention
Birdnesting (Giant knot under throat plate) Top tension is zero (thread jumped out of tension discs). Re-thread the TOP completely. Ensure presser foot is UP when threading. Floss thread into tension disks firmly.
Needle Breaks Needle is bent, burred, or hitting the hoop. Replace needle. Check hoop alignment. Don't pull fabric while stitching.
Thread Shredding Needle eye is too small for thread, or burr on needle. Switch to a Topstitch 90/14 or Titanium needle. Use high-quality thread; inspect needles daily.
Gaps in Outline (Registration loss) Fabric shifted in hoop due to poor stabilization. You cannot fix the current piece. Stop. Use cut-away stabilizer and a Magnetic Hoop for better grip next time.
False Bobbin Alarm Lint buildup in the sensors. Clean the bobbin race with a brush (no canned air!). Clean bobbin area every 5 bobbin changes.
